MEMO — Drone Return for Servicing

To: Dispatch Desk, Sablefield Operations

Survey drone SV-4 is back from the northern pipeline run and is due for its 200-hour servicing at the Orne Valley workshop. Battery packs ship separately per flammables policy; the airframe goes in the foam-lined case with both latches zip-tied. Collection is booked for Wednesday between 09:00 and 11:00. The courier hand-over is to follow this instruction exactly.

dispatch memo: the quenmir caswyn courier leaves the tamius oliix oliax wenix casdor holmir julix belath ledger at gate 4910 under passcode 465232

## Changelog — Reminder Job Config Rename

v4.2.0: Renamed `REMINDER_CRON_KEY` to `APPT_REMINDER_SCHEDULE` in the Tallowmere Clinic reminder worker. Old name is no longer read; no fallback. Update all env files before deploy or the job will not fire and patients get no SMS reminders. The renamed setting holds only the cron expression. Secrets were split out at the same time: the gateway credential no longer lives in `APPT_REMINDER_SCHEDULE`. It now gets its own entry, which must appear directly below this line in the env file.

vault entry, fadup-tagag: RELAY_SECRET8=2fd92179

# Who to Contact: Read-Replica Lag Alarm

The `replica-lag-high` alarm fires when the Quillbase reporting replica falls more than 90 seconds behind primary. As a reviewer, you'll mostly see this referenced in PRs that add heavy analytical queries; check whether the author routed them through the throttled reporting pool. Infra owns the replicas themselves; the data platform team owns query routing policy. For lag-related review questions or policy clarifications, contact the data platform team at the address below.

escalation mailbox, bagef-bagag: oliax.drumir.jorath@crelvolabs.test

### 4.2.0 — Setting renamed

The variable formerly called PAYFLOW_RETRY_TOKEN is now IDEM_SIGNING_SECRET to reflect its actual role: it signs idempotency keys attached to payment retries, preventing duplicate captures if the gateway times out. The old name is no longer read as of this release. Operators must update their env files accordingly; the replacement line is as follows.

env line for fajep-bagaf: ARCHIVE_KEY3=635